This post was last edited by nj1952 on 2017-7-1 09:28 (1) Appearance, no-load test, rated load test, natural drop distance of the forks, visual inspection of the forks, non-destructive testing of the forks (surface flaw detection on the fork roots, all welds, the weld heat-affected zones of the upper and lower hooks, and the connection points between the upper and lower hooks and the vertical sections), controllable or automatically limited fork lowering speed, braking test; the vehicle’s hydraulic system must have unobstructed pipelines and good sealing; The control lever is free of deformation and jamming ; The distributor components fit well, and the safety valve operates sensitively and reliably ; The working component should exhibit no crawling, stagnation, or significant pulsations within the rated speed range. (2) The inspection items and their acceptable criteria shall be in accordance with the \"Regulations on the Safety Management of Internal Motor Vehicles\", as well as relevant ** and industry standards.
